Intel X710DA2OCPV3 Dual Port 10 Gigabit Network Adapter
Intel X710DA2OCPV3 Dual Port Low Profile SFP+ PCI-Express 10 Gigabit Ethernet Optical Fiber Network Adapter is a high-performance networking solution designed to deliver stable, fast, and efficient data transmission across modern enterprise and data center environments. Built on advanced Intel Ethernet architecture, this adapter supports dual-port connectivity and fiber-based communication, ensuring reduced latency, improved throughput, and enhanced reliability for demanding workloads such as virtualization, cloud computing, storage networking, and high-speed server interconnects.
General Information
- Manufacturer: Intel
- Part Number: X710DA2OCPV3
- Product Name: Network Adapter
Technical Specifications
- Form Factor: Plug-in Card
- Host Interface: PCI Express 3.0 x8
- Total Number of Ports: Dual Port Configuration
- Data Transfer Rate: Up to 1.25 Gb/s (scalable 10GbE performance class)
- Media Type Supported: Optical Fiber
- Network Technology: 10GBASE-SR / 10GBASE-LR
- Chipset Model: Intel X710-BM2
- Width: 4.5
- Depth: 3

Performance Optimization and Hardware Offloading
This category incorporates advanced hardware offloading capabilities designed to improve network efficiency and reduce CPU utilization. Tasks such as checksum calculation, segmentation, and packet filtering can be processed directly by the network controller. This allows server CPUs to focus on application processing rather than repetitive networking tasks, resulting in improved overall system performance.
The adapter also supports interrupt moderation and intelligent queue management systems that help regulate network traffic flow. These features are particularly beneficial in high traffic environments where packet storms or burst traffic patterns can otherwise degrade system responsiveness.
